WebPut all the base cabinets in place, then mark a line on the subfloor corresponding to the front edge of the toekick. Remove the cabinets and screw a plywood filler piece to the subfloor about ½ inch inside the line, where it will be under the cabinets. This piece should be at least 2 inches wide and about ⅛ inch thicker than the total ...

WebFeb 22, 2024 · Step 1. Lift to Fit. Plan on a seam in the middle of the doorway. Notch and cut the first piece to fit and then slide it completely under the jamb. Notch the second piece so it’ll be just short of the doorstop when it’s in place. Lift the flooring to get it around the corner and under the casing, then snap it in.
